Mercurial > public > mercurial-scm > hg-stable
comparison mercurial/hgweb/hgwebdir_mod.py @ 34255:b59620c52eec
hgwebdir: read 'web.template' untrusted
The 'hgweb_mod.py' version of this read it untrusted. For consistency we align
the two versions of this code.
author | Boris Feld <boris.feld@octobus.net> |
---|---|
date | Fri, 15 Sep 2017 18:57:50 +0200 |
parents | 95f80c095804 |
children | 2844c4bd5a39 |
comparison
equal
deleted
inserted
replaced
34254:95f80c095804 | 34255:b59620c52eec |
---|---|
172 | 172 |
173 self.repos = repos | 173 self.repos = repos |
174 self.ui = u | 174 self.ui = u |
175 encoding.encoding = self.ui.config('web', 'encoding') | 175 encoding.encoding = self.ui.config('web', 'encoding') |
176 self.style = self.ui.config('web', 'style') | 176 self.style = self.ui.config('web', 'style') |
177 self.templatepath = self.ui.config('web', 'templates') | 177 self.templatepath = self.ui.config('web', 'templates', untrusted=False) |
178 self.stripecount = self.ui.config('web', 'stripes') | 178 self.stripecount = self.ui.config('web', 'stripes') |
179 if self.stripecount: | 179 if self.stripecount: |
180 self.stripecount = int(self.stripecount) | 180 self.stripecount = int(self.stripecount) |
181 self._baseurl = self.ui.config('web', 'baseurl') | 181 self._baseurl = self.ui.config('web', 'baseurl') |
182 prefix = self.ui.config('web', 'prefix') | 182 prefix = self.ui.config('web', 'prefix') |